My name is Jess Kunke and I am thrilled to be an assistant professor of statistics in the Department of Mathematical Sciences at Montana State University in Bozeman, Montana. My research interests are in survey methods, network models, and spatiotemporal processes with environmental and social applications. I am passionate about teaching, consulting, and mentoring, and I collaborate with the Tribal Exchange Network to provide consulting to Tribal environmental professionals.
